📄 About

A curated list of world models for autonomous driving.

World-Models-Autonomous-Driving-Survey has 524 stars on GitHub. It has been forked 23 times. It has been in active development since 2023. Its main topics are autonomous-driving, deep-learning, self-supervised-learning, world-models.
